What Is a Family Visa in UAE?

A family visa in the UAE is a residence visa that allows expatriate residents to sponsor their immediate family members to live with them legally in the country. Understanding how to apply family visa in UAE is essential for anyone planning long-term residence, stability, and family life in the Emirates.
Family visas are typically issued for the same duration as the sponsor’s residence visa and can be renewed as long as eligibility conditions continue to be met.

Who Is Eligible to Apply for Family Visa in UAE?

To understand how to apply family visa in UAE, eligibility is the first and most important step.

You can sponsor your family if:

  • You hold a valid UAE residence visa
  • You have a minimum monthly salary that meets UAE requirements
  • You have a legal accommodation registered in your name
  • You work in an approved profession or run a registered business in the UAE

You can sponsor:

  • Your spouse
  • Your children
  • Your parents (under special conditions)

Minimum Salary Requirement for Family Visa in UAE

One of the most common questions related to how to apply family visa in UAE is salary eligibility.
The standard minimum salary requirement is:
  • AED 4,000 per month, or
  • AED 3,000 per month plus employer-provided accommodation
For sponsoring parents, higher income and additional deposits may be required.
Salary requirements can slightly vary based on emirate, profession, and immigration authority updates.

Documents Required to Apply Family Visa in UAE

Proper documentation plays a critical role in how to apply family visa in UAE. Missing or incorrectly attested documents can cause delays or rejection.
Documents Required for Sponsor:
  • Passport copy
  • UAE residence visa copy
  • Emirates ID
  • Salary certificate or labour contract
  • Tenancy contract (Ejari)
  • Recent passport-size photograph
Documents Required for Family Members:
  • Passport copy
  • Passport-size photographs
  • Attested marriage certificate (for spouse)
  • Attested birth certificate (for children)
  • Medical insurance (mandatory)
All foreign documents must be attested by the home country and UAE authorities.

Step-by-Step Process: How to Apply Family Visa in UAE

Below is the complete procedure explaining how to apply family visa in UAE from start to finish.

Step 1: Apply for Entry Permit

The first step in how to apply family visa in UAE is applying for an entry permit. This allows your family member to legally enter the UAE or change their status if already inside the country.
Entry permits can be applied through:
  • ICP (Federal Authority for Identity, Citizenship, Customs & Port Security)
  • GDRFA (for Dubai)

Step 2: Family Member Enters the UAE

Once the entry permit is approved, your family member can:
  • Enter the UAE from abroad, or
  • Change visa status from visit visa to residence visa (inside UAE)
Timing is crucial, as entry permits have a validity period.

Step 3: Medical Fitness Test

Medical fitness testing is mandatory for adult family members. This step is a legal requirement in how to apply family visa in UAE.
The test usually includes:
  • Blood test
  • Chest X-ray
Children below a certain age are exempt from medical tests.

Step 4: Apply for Emirates ID

After the medical test, you must apply for an Emirates ID for your family member. Emirates ID is essential for:
  • Banking
  • School admissions
  • Healthcare
  • Residency proof
This step is compulsory when learning how to apply family visa in UAE.

Step 5: Visa Stamping on Passport

The final step in how to apply family visa in UAE is residence visa stamping. Once approved, the family member’s passport will be stamped with a UAE residence visa.
This completes the family visa process.

Validity and Renewal of Family Visa in UAE

Family visas are usually issued for:
  • 1 year
  • 2 years
  • 3 years
The validity depends on the sponsor’s visa type. Renewal must be completed before expiry to avoid fines and legal complications.

Sponsoring Parents on a Family Visa in UAE

Sponsoring parents requires additional conditions:
  • Higher minimum salary
  • Proof of being the sole caretaker
  • Refundable deposit
This process involves more documentation and approvals compared to sponsoring spouse or children.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Applying Family Visa in UAE

When learning how to apply family visa in UAE, avoid these common mistakes:
  • Submitting unattested certificates
  • Missing salary eligibility
  • Incorrect tenancy contract details
  • Delaying medical tests or Emirates ID
  • Overstaying entry permit validity
Avoiding these errors significantly increases approval success.

FAQs – How to Apply Family Visa in UAE

1. Who can apply for a family visa in UAE?
Any UAE resident with a valid residence visa, minimum salary, and registered accommodation.
2. What is the minimum salary requirement?
AED 4,000 per month, or AED 3,000 plus employer-provided accommodation.
3. Is document attestation mandatory?
Yes. Marriage and birth certificates must be attested by relevant authorities.
4. Can I apply if my family is in the UAE on a visit visa?
Yes. Status change can be done inside the UAE.
5. Is medical insurance required?
Yes. Medical insurance is mandatory before visa stamping.
6. How long does the process take?
Usually 7–15 working days, depending on approvals.
7. Can I sponsor my parents?
Yes, but higher salary and additional documents are required.
